Herbalife (HLF) trades at $11.695, up 1.52% on the day, with a bearish technical outlook per moving averages. The company reported Q2 2026 net sales of $1.3 billion, a 5.4% year-over-year increase, though EPS of $0.51 missed estimates. Valuation ratios appear attractive with a P/E of 7.53 and P/S of 0.24. Positive news includes being named to TIME's America's Best Companies 2026 list, but a planned CFO transition in December 2026 introduces uncertainty.
The outlook is mixed; strong sales growth and low valuation metrics offer potential upside, but recent earnings misses, a high debt load, and negative shareholder equity pose significant risks. Analyst consensus leans bullish with 53.84% buy ratings, yet the stock faces headwinds from competitive pressures and margin volatility.
SE stock trades at $129.71, up 12.99% on strong Q2 2026 results, with revenue of $7.8 billion (up 48% year-over-year) and net income of $458 million (up 11%). The technical picture is bullish with moving averages supporting the uptrend, though RSI levels indicate overbought conditions. Fundamentals show robust revenue growth and improving profitability, with net income margin reaching 6.36% in 2025. Analyst sentiment remains positive with a consensus buy rating and $128.33 price target.
The outlook for SE is favorable given accelerating growth across e-commerce, fintech, and gaming segments, but risks include margin pressure from increased investments and credit costs. The stock's high valuation multiples (P/E of 50.78) require sustained execution to justify further gains. Near-term resistance lies at $133, with support at $128.
